Ingredients
Scale
Protein Base:
- 1 ½ cups dried green or brown lentils, rinsed (340 grams)
Vegetables:
- 1 small onion, diced
- 3 carrots, peeled and chopped
- 2 celery stalks,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 medium sweet potato or Yukon gold potato, diced
- 1 (14.5 ounces / 411 grams) can diced tomatoes
- 2 cups chopped kale or spinach
Spices and Seasonings:
- 1 teaspoon turmeric
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- ½ teaspoon dried thyme
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- ¾ teaspoon salt (or to taste)
- 6 cups vegetable broth (or water + bouillon)
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ice (for brightness)
- Fresh parsley, for garnish (optional)
Instructions
- Prepare the crockpot by layering lentils, diced onions, julienned carrots, chopped celery, minced garlic, and cubed sweet potato into the slow cooker basin.
- Sprinkle in selected spices, ensuring even distribution across the vegetable mixture.
- Pour vegetable broth over the ingredients, gently stirring to combine all components and prevent ingredient clumping.
- Set crockpot to low temperature, allowing the soup to simmer and develop rich flavors for approximately 6-7 hours, or alternatively use high temperature for 4-5 hours.
- Check vegetable and lentil tenderness by gently piercing with a fork, ensuring they have reached optimal softness.
- During the final 15-20 minutes of cooking, incorporate fresh chopped kale or spinach leaves into the soup, allowing them to wilt and integrate seamlessly.
- Squeeze fresh lemon juice into the soup, stirring to distribute the bright, citrusy notes throughout the preparation.
- Taste the soup and adjust seasonings, adding additional salt, pepper, or spices as needed to enhance the overall flavor profile.
- Garnish with finely chopped fresh parsley for a vibrant finishing touch.
- Serve the soup piping hot, preferably in deep ceramic bowls that showcase the soup’s hearty texture and colorful ingredients.
Notes
- Customize cooking time based on your slow cooker’s performance, as each model varies slightly in heat intensity and cooking speed.
- Choose green or brown lentils for best texture, avoiding red lentils which can become mushy during long cooking periods.
- Boost protein content by adding diced tofu or cooked quinoa during the last 30 minutes of cooking for a more substantial meal.
- Enhance flavor complexity by toasting whole spices like cumin or coriander seeds before adding them to the crockpot, which deepens the aromatic profile of the soup.
